Understanding Adjustment of Status and Its Complexities

Adjustment of Status is the procedure by which a person shifts their immigration classification from a temporary or undocumented standing to that of a lawful permanent resident. It sounds like a single step, but it in fact involves several documents, required paperwork, medical evaluations, background investigations, and commonly an in-person appointment. Each of these components carries its own set of regulations, and missing even a minor element can cause delays or flat-out denials.

How an Attorney Helps You Avoid Costly Mistakes

One of the primary reasons to work with an attorney is the staggering amount of paperwork that is involved. Form I-485, the main form for Adjustment of Status, is only the start. Depending on your case, you may also need to prepare Form I-130, Form I-864, employment authorization paperwork, and travel permits — each with precise instructions and evidentiary demands. An skilled attorney understands precisely which forms pertain to your specific situation and how to fill them out without errors the very first time.

Blunders on immigration paperwork are not minor issues. A wrong response, a absent sign-off, or an unfinished section can bring about a Request for Evidence from USCIS, which adds months to your wait time. In graver circumstances, contradictions or inaccuracies can spark alarm that result in further inspection or even allegations of dishonesty. An attorney goes over every item before sending, substantially decreasing the risk of these delays.

More than paperwork, attorneys understand the legal nuances that most applicants just aren’t aware of. For example, specific past immigration offenses, criminal records, or prior deportation orders can generate bars to eligibility that aren’t invariably obvious. A knowledgeable lawyer can review your history frankly and assist you determine whether a waiver is available or if an different path would be more beneficial to your aims.
